Overview

RSS content is delivered to subscribers by a mechanism known as a feed. The user can share their favorite RSS Feeds with another person by sending them an e-mail message with a link to the RSS Feed configuration information. The recipient can then subscribe to the RSS Feed. To share multiple RSS Feeds, Microsoft Office Outlook 2007 supports the .opml file format. This format is used to exchange a collection of RSS Feed subscription information between programs that can organize and display RSS Feeds. These programs are known as RSS aggregators. Office Outlook 2007 includes the functionality of an RSS aggregator.
